Ticket: Storage room 2C, Arborlane Annex. The spare hardware room has been restocked with monitors, docks, and keyboards following the Q3 refresh. Please update the inventory sheet on the door whenever items are removed. The old padlock has been replaced with a keypad as of Monday. Desk staff assisting with equipment pickups should use the code below.

staff pass of fajof-fawif = bdg-ES-2

The TidePane widget's CI job fails intermittently on the Harborline pipeline when the lunar-phase fixture loads before the timezone shim initializes. I've reordered the setup hooks in the spec runner and pinned the fixture clock to a fixed epoch, which resolved twenty consecutive reruns locally. Please verify the ordering change doesn't mask a real race. The passing run is identified below.

session token of kahag-bawip = htk6_729d08

## LiftSim 4.2 — Changed Defaults

Heads up for the weekly sync: LiftSim's elevator-dispatch simulator now defaults to the zoned-dispatch algorithm instead of round-robin, after the Pinnacle Tower scenario showed 18% shorter wait times. Morning-rush traffic profiles are also enabled out of the box, so fresh runs will look busier than before. Anyone comparing against old baselines should re-run them. The new default settings are as follows.

deployment values, hadup-yajog:
[holion]
team = silwyn
access_code = ac_eb6e99
host = holion.novacio.internal
port = 5672
owner = kasok.sorion
peer = sorvan.kelvinet.local